使用 Java 集合类将一个 ArrayList 的元素复制到另一个 ArrayList
要将 ArrayList 的元素复制到另一个 ArrayList,可以使用 Collections.copy() 方法。该方法用于将集合中的所有元素复制到另一个集合中。
声明 −Java.util.Collections.copy() 方法声明如下 −
public static <T> void copy(List<? super T> dest,Lis<? extends T> src)
其中 src 是源列表对象,dest 是目标列表对象。
我们看一个程序,用 Java 集合类将一个 ArrayList 的元素复制到另一个 ArrayList −
示例
import java.util.*;
public class Example {
public static void main (String[] args) {
List<String> zoo = new ArrayList<String>();
zoo.add("Zebra");
zoo.add("Lion");
zoo.add("Tiger");
List<String> list = new ArrayList<String>();
list.add("Hello");
list.add("Hi");
list.add("World");
Collections.copy(list,zoo); // copying the ArrayList zoo to the ArrayList list
System.out.println(list);
}
}输出
Zebra, Lion, Tiger]
广告
数据结构
网络
RDBMS
操作系统
Java
iOS
HTML
CSS
Android
Python
C 语言编程
C++
C#
MongoDB
MySQL
Javascript
PHP